Каталог

RAK2305 WisBlock Wireless Модуль WiFi

Цена:

1250 р.
менее 10 шт.
Уже в корзине
Код товара: 15393
Оригинальное название:
WisBlock Wi-Fi Interface Module

Описание товара

Беспроводной модуль RAK2305 WisBlock Wireless WiFi Module (WisBlock IO) входит в серию продуктов модульного конструирования WisBlock, ориентированную на создание сверхкомпактного электронного оборудования, и расширяет существующую элементную базу аппаратных возможностей WisBlock. Он добавляет ещё один, крайне популярный в настоящее время формат беспроводной передачи по радиоканалу WiFi к системе, изготавливаемой на базе WisBlock.

Работа в режиме самостоятельной точки доступа, или подключение в роли клиента к любой другой доступной точке WiFi, RAK2305 позволяет передавать данные от датчиков, приводов, или сенсоров через глобальную сеть Интернет, или принимать команды дистанционного управления приложением. Совмещение модуля беспроводной радиосвязи WiFi с потенциалом вычислительных блоков WisBlock Core, даёт возможность быстрого и лёгкого способа сетевого объединения разноцелевых узлов LoRa со множеством устройств IoT.

Модуль RAK2305 построен на чипе ESP32-WROVER-B — однокристальной двухядерной системе (SoC) ESP32-DOWD от Espressif Systems, и оперирует на частоте 2.4 ГГЦ в сетях WiFi и Bluetooth. Антенна приёмопередатчика разведена прямо на плате, добавление отдельных внешних антенн модулю RAK2305 не требуется. Управление любыми настройками беспроводного модуля WiFi основано на фирменных текстовых "АТ" командах, посылаемых контроллером WisCore по общей шине последовательной связи UART. К тому же, модулем RAK2305 поддерживаются не только готовые прошивки, но и скомпилированные пользователем, в предоставленной производителем среде разработчика SDK.

RAK2305 рекомендован как идеальное, энергоэффективное решение для создания компактных автономных приложений, работающих на маломощных батареях/аккумуляторах. Система WisBlock способна управлять электропитанием модулей, отключая или включая их в работу в нужное время, тем самым ещё больше экономя ресурсы источника питания.

Технические характеристики

  • Модель: RAK2305 Ver.C
  • Питание: 2.6 ~ 4.2В от батареи, VBAT
  • Максимальный ток: 1000 мА
  • Контроллер: ESP32-WROVER-E Espressif Systems
  • Беспроводная связь
    • WiFi 802.11 b/g/n (802.11n до 150 Мбит/с)
    • Bluetooth 4.2 Classic BR/EDR и BLE
  • Выходная мощность в режиме 802.11b: +20 дБм
  • Частотный диапазон: 2.412 ~2.484 ГГц
  • Антенна: PCB, разведена по плате, 2 дБи
  • Память: 4 МБайт SPI-флеш и 8 МБайт PSRAM
  • Режимы WiFi: Клиент, Точка доступа, Клиент+Точка доступа (station, softAP, station+softAP)
  • Защита: WPA-PSK, WPA2-PSK
  • Шифрование: WEP, TKIP, AES
  • Сетевые протоколы: IPv4, TCP/UDP/HTTP/FTP
  • Встроенный регулятор: TI TPS62821DLCR
  • Интерфейсы: GPIO, UART, I2C, SPI, JTAG
  • Встроенный светодиодный индикатор: GPIO18
  • Поддержка оригинальных и модифицированных прошивок
  • Возможность обновления программного обеспечения
  • Размеры: 29.5 х 25 мм
  • Рабочая температура: -30°C ~ +65°C
  • Температура хранения: -40°C ~ +85°C
  • Комплектация:
    • модуль RAK2305 Х 1шт
    • разъём штырьевой PLS-4 X 1шт
    • джампер-перемычка Х 1шт

Блок-схема WiFi/BT интерфейсного модуля RAK2305

Структурная блок-схема модуля RAK2305  

 

Расположение компонентов WisBlock WiFi RAK2305

Расположение компонентов WisBlock WiFi RAK2305  

 

Шины цифровых интерфейсов RAK2305

UART

В отличии от других модулей системы WisBlock, у RAK2305 задействованы две шины UART: UART0 и UART1. Первая шина UART0 необходима для обновления программного обеспечения (прошивки), хранящейся во флеш-памяти ESP32-WROVER-E. Шиной UART0 можно воспользоваться для получения доступа к выводимой в консоль информации, подключившись через USB-интерфейс базовой платы. Чтобы запустить ESP32 в режиме загрузки через шину UART0, следует вывод GPIO0 модуля RAK2305 соединить с заземлением (GND), и выполнить сброс контроллера. Загрузочный UART-интерфейс выведен на контакты платы в группе J15, управляющий запуском вывод GPIO0 находится в контактной группе J14. Исходное высокое состояние вывода GPIO0 загружает в ESP32 прошивку из собственной флеш-памяти.

Вторая шина UART1 служит главным коммуникационным каналом между RAK2305 и модулем WisBlock Core.

SPI

Единственный 4-режимный периферийный интерфейс SPI со встроенными 64-битным буфером FIFO, представленный в модуле RAK2305, допускает настройку ролей "ведущий" (master) или "ведомый" (slave). В обоих случаях, передача информации может осуществляться в полнодуплекcном или полудуплексном режиме.

I2C

В модуле RAK2305 реализован последовательный интерфейс I2C, способный транслировать данные на стандартной скорости (100 Кбит/с) и в быстром режиме (400 Кбит/с). Поддерживается 7-битная и 10-битная адресация. Прямой доступ ко внутренним регистрам для управления интерфейсом I2C придаёт большей гибкости в разработке законченных решений.

Определение выводов WiFi интерфейсного модуля RAK2305

Определение выводов RAK2305 WiFi Interface Module WisBlock IO  

 

  • 3.3V - 3.3-вольтовое напряжение
  • GND - общий, заземление
  • TXD1/RXD1 - главный коммуникационный интерфейс UART1
  • TXD0/RXD0 - интерфейс для обновления прошивки или вывода отладочной информации
  • LED1/LED2 - светодиодные индикаторы базовой платы
  • GPIO0 - режим загрузки ESP32, высокий уровень - встроенная SPI-флеш, низкий уровень - через UART0
  • GPIO12/GPIO15 - отладочный интерфейс JTAG

Определение выводов 40-контактного многоканального коннектора

 

 

Образец монтажа

Модуль RAK2305 разработан для совместного функционирования с базовой платой RAK5005-O, через которую приёмопередатчик WiFi/BT ESP32-WROVER-E получает питающее напряжение. Дополнительно для работы c беспроводным интерфейсом WiFi/BT потребуется вычислительный блок с интегрированным программируемым контроллером WisBlock Core с интерфейсом UART.

На изображении показан способ крепления RAK2305 к 40-контактному коннектору на верхней стороне RAK5005-O. Плата адаптера интерфейсов может быть установлена только в слот "IO Slot", и только в том направлении, как показано на рисунке ниже (подключение к коннектору "IO Slot" с разворотом платы не предусмотрено в системе WisBlock).

Примечание.
Рекомендуется фиксировать плату винтами для надёжности соединения, а также в окружении с вибрацией.

 

 

 

На лицевой стороне RAK2305 и прочих съёмных модулей WisBlock присутствует шелкографическая метка, указывающая на область приложения механического усилия для безопасного извлечения модуля из разъёма. Эта метка находится рядом с коннектором.

Примечание.
Установку, извлечение, или замену одного модуля WisBlock на другой, следует выполнять после отключения питающего напряжения.

 

Принципиальная схема интерфейсного модуля WisBlock IO WiFi Interface

Принципиальная схема интерфейсного модуля WisBlock IO WiFi Interface RAK2305  

 

Физические размеры, мм

 

 

Программное обеспечение

  1. Оригинальная прошивка с АТ командами для WiFi и BLE
  2. Альтернативная прошивка с АТ командами MQTT и HTTP

Техническая документация

  1. Характеристики коннекторов FBB (.PNG)
  2. WiFi/BT/BLE/MCU контроллер ESP32-WROVER-E/IE (англ., PDF)

Полезные ссылки

  1. Основы создания прошивки для RAK2305 WisBlock IO
  2. Репозиторий исходного кода WisBlock на сайте GitHub
  3. Краткое руководство пользователя системы WisBlock
  4. Инструкция по созданию индивидуальных модулей WisBlock IO
  5. Перечень АТ команд для всех чипов ESP
footer shadow
Контакты

г. Москва, Пятницкое ш. д. 18, пав. 566

zakaz@compacttool.ru

8-495-752-55-22

compacttool logoadaptive site

accepted payment systems

Информация представленная на данном информационном ресурсе преследует исключительно рекламные цели и не является договором-офертой !

© Все права защищены 2015 - 2024г https://compacttool.ru